Smart Jewish Dating Strategies
We have all heard the good, the bad and the ugly about
Jewish dating sites. Some people have news of nuptial bliss
while others have tales of devastating heartbreak. Nevertheless,
devising a good dating strategy that would make any yenta proud
can be achieved.
The reasons so many Jewish mentchs become frustrated with the
Jewish dating circuit are their expectations. If you decrease
your expectations and replace them with a more of a wait and see
approach you will really enjoy the process. You shouldn't become
discouraged just because you've met a few mieskeits who used
digitally enhanced photos in their profiles. Not to mention,
your mother may not appreciate you dating a gentile.
Nonetheless, here are a few smart approaches to Jewish dating
sites:
Expand your professional and social network. The more people you
meet represents more dating opportunities. Just because the love
connection is absent -- does not mean that your new friend has
other eligible friends. Moreover, all of your interests can be
professional networking opportunities.
Maximize the chat room. The chat room is there for those fast
introductions. If you're on the go and don't have the time to
send emails, make random stops onto your Jewish dating site's
chat room to strike up new friendships.
Create a Single Forum. On most Jewish dating sites, members can
create forums of specific interests. It's a way of developing
new friendships and potential relationships.
Make friendship - foremost. Before you can establish a
relationship, compatibility and friendship are the first hurdles
to conquer. Just because someone does not share the same
feelings does not mean that you should stop making new friends.
A successful Jewish dating strategy involves consistently
expanding your social network of singles. Even if you meet the
person you envision yourself bringing home to meet your parents,
continue to make new friends from your Jewish site.
Be positive. Negative dating attitudes beget negative results.
Consequently, always remain open-minded. Give people a chance by
investing a little time to know them. After all, a good Jewish
dating strategy involves discovering the diamond in the rough.
